Skip to content

[3006.x] Added support and tests for Sys V service files for RedHat family#67908

Open
dmurphy18 wants to merge 7 commits intosaltstack:3006.xfrom
dmurphy18:fix_67888a
Open

[3006.x] Added support and tests for Sys V service files for RedHat family#67908
dmurphy18 wants to merge 7 commits intosaltstack:3006.xfrom
dmurphy18:fix_67888a

Conversation

@dmurphy18
Copy link
Contributor

What does this PR do?

Adds service files for salt-minion, salt-master, salt-syndic and salt-api to /etc/init.d

What issues does this PR fix or reference?

Fixes #67888

Previous Behavior

Sys V Service files were missing since 3006.0 release

New Behavior

Sys V Service files are now present after installation

Merge requirements satisfied?

[NOTICE] Bug fixes or features added to Salt require tests.

Commits signed with GPG?

Yes

@dmurphy18 dmurphy18 added this to the Sulfur v3006.11 milestone Mar 21, 2025
@dmurphy18 dmurphy18 self-assigned this Mar 21, 2025
@dmurphy18 dmurphy18 requested a review from a team as a code owner March 21, 2025 17:17
@dmurphy18 dmurphy18 changed the title [3006.,x] Added support and tests for Sys V service files for RedHat family [3006.x] Added support and tests for Sys V service files for RedHat family Mar 26, 2025
@twangboy twangboy mentioned this pull request Apr 21, 2025
17 tasks
@twangboy
Copy link
Contributor

Maybe this one needs to go in first...
#67978

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

test:full Run the full test suite

Projects

None yet

Development

Successfully merging this pull request may close these issues.

[TECH-DEBT][BUG] RPM packages are missing init.d scripts

3 participants